site stats

React rerender on resize

WebThe answer is yes! Use React.memo() to prevent re-rendering on React function components. First, if you’re looking to become a strong and elite React developer within … WebThe hook is reactive, if you resize the browser for instance, you get fresh measurements, same applies to any of the state objects that may change. State properties Selector You can also select properties, this allows you to avoid needless re-render for components that are interested only in particulars.

How to re-render the React component when the browser is resized?

WebJan 20, 2024 · The above SVG document of 2 elements is larger than the SVG viewport, and because of this, only part of it is visible. A magical attribute called the … WebSep 8, 2024 · It’s typically frowned upon to force a component to re-render, and the failure of automatic re-rendering in React is often due to an underlying bug in our codebase. But, if you have a legitimate need to force a React component to re-render, there are a few ways to do it. Over 200k developers use LogRocket to create better digital experiences thierry mugler dress kim kardashian wore https://thepowerof3enterprises.com

react, redux, updating state doesnt cause component to rerender

WebApr 11, 2024 · Rerender view on browser resize with React. 1919 Loop inside React JSX. 153 React-native view auto width by text inside. Related questions. 480 Rerender view on browser resize with React. 1919 Loop inside React JSX. 153 ... WebNov 11, 2024 · After clicking the button, the state changes and App, Component1, Component2 and Component3 rerender. For further reading checkout Vitali Zaidman ’s … sainsbury\u0027s thorley opening times

How to Reduce Unnecessary Re-renders by Nir Avraham - Medium

Category:[data-grid] Resize performance and renderCell calls #3894 - Github

Tags:React rerender on resize

React rerender on resize

Render on Window Resize in React Pluralsight

WebApr 4,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it using the following command: cd foldername Project Structure: It will look like the following. Filename- App.js: Below is an example of how to use React shouldComponentUpdate. WebHandle resize if element is inside a display: grid maslianok/react-resize-detector#47 I got the responsive container working. It needs an aspect prop. Like aspect= {1.5}. That's the aspect ratio. And it displays. I have it inside a bootstrap grid and it's responding excellently.

React rerender on resize

Did you know?

WebMar 3, 2024 · You can set up the event handler function in one of two ways below: window.addEventListener('resize', myHandlerFunction); Or: window.resize = … WebOct 27, 2024 · react-resize-aware is a zero dependency, ~600 bytes React Hook you can use to detect resize events without relying on intervals, loops, DOM manipulation detection or CSS redraws. It takes advantage of the resize event on the HTMLObjectElement, works on any browser I know of, and it's super lightweight.

WebMay 16, 2024 · Rerender the View on Browser Resize with React We can use the useLayoutEffect to add the event listener that runs when the window resizes. And in the … WebUsing React Hooks: You can define a custom Hook that listens to the window resize event, something like this: import React, { useLayoutEffect, useState } from 'react'; function …

WebFeb 8, 2024 · GridAutoSizer rerenders on each frame and causes it's children ( DataGridProVirtualScroller or DataGridVirtualScroller) to re-render Listen to debouncedResize instead of resize, like pointed in [data-grid] Resize performance and renderCell calls #3894 (comment) I used resize in v5 because I wanted to avoid showing … WebReactDOM.render(, root); Run Auto running Reset Now let's follow this code step by step: dimensions state initialization - an object with the current window height and width …

WebNov 13, 2024 · Resizing is required during browser window resize, mobile view etc. There are many react re-usable libraries which help in resize but have problems of their own. These libraries adjust the size of components when it is mounted on DOM and doesn’t scale dynamically when a browser window is resizing. With this background let us go case by …

WebAug 25, 2016 · Resizing React Components by Hootsuite Engineering Hootsuite Engineering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find... thierry mugler ehefrauWebJan 9, 2024 · At every resize event fired, we delay the changing of the state object with 150 milliseconds, in case that another resize event gets fired before, it will prevent the previous change of the state to happen. In other words, the change of the state can happen only once every 150 milliseconds. sainsbury\u0027s thorne opening timesWebAug 10, 2024 · Action on window resize in React. I am trying to make a resize action which will return the width of the window and dynamically render it using react. class Welcome … thierry mugler enterrementWebFeb 14, 2024 · Example: Creating a simple Counter React Project will help to understand the concept of re-rendering components. Prerequisite: Download VS Code and Node … thierry mugler eau de star refillWebFeb 10, 2024 · return => window.removeEventListener('resize', updateSize) Whenever our component is unmounted the event listener won’t be left hanging around! The Final Code. You can see a copy of the final code in … thierry mugler earringsWebOct 7, 2024 · publish the state you care about to something on the context, and then when your component mounts try to pull the information back dirty: store some state in the module itself and then try to re-hydrate your component when it mounts alexreardon closed this as completed on Nov 8, 2024 klintmane mentioned this issue on Apr 25, 2024 sainsbury\u0027s thorleyWeb2 days ago · Rerender view on browser resize with React. Related questions. 164 How do I remove a file from the FileList. 229 drag drop files into standard html file input. 480 Rerender view on browser resize with React. 372 How can I communicate between related react components? ... thierry mugler eau de toilette